MEMO — Budget Request, Hallmere Retrofit

For the incoming director: the Hallmere retrofit budget request awaits your sign-off. Amount unchanged from last cycle. Facilities says delay past month-end risks contractor availability. Finance has pre-cleared the capital line. Recommend approval this week. Rationale tied to broader plans is in the confidential note below.

management briefing: The renewal with Ulaathix Group closes at $2 million a year, 15 percent below the last contract. Project Oliwyn slips by two quarters because of the audit delay.

Effective Monday, the Corsano Systems integration division is under a hiring freeze. Open requisitions are paused, including the two solutions-engineer roles supporting the Pellworth pipeline. Existing offers already signed will be honored. Sales leads should scope new deals against current delivery capacity and escalate staffing conflicts to Rhea Maldon before committing timelines. Contractor extensions require VP approval. The freeze will be reassessed at quarter end. The confidential reasoning behind this measure is noted below.

confidential, fadup-bajof: Headcount on the Zorwyn team goes from 7 to 140 by the end of October. Gross margin on Zorwyn came in at 15 percent against a plan of 10 percent.

☐ Verify the Moonhaver tide-table widget against the Grey Skerry reference dataset before tagging the release. Check that high/low times render in the user's local zone, that the chart handles the double-high anomaly near Port Ainsloch, and that offline caching serves the last fetched table with a staleness banner. Run the visual regression pass twice; the canvas renderer is flaky on first load. Record the passing build's token, which should appear directly below this item.

build token for bageg-yahof: htk3_673

**14:22** — Gridsmith crossword generator began emitting malformed grids after the dictionary refresh job completed. Fill solver entered retry loops on symmetric slots, saturating the worker pool within six minutes. Priya rolled the dictionary snapshot back at 14:31 and generation recovered by 14:35. We confirmed the bad snapshot came from a partially uploaded wordlist. For the sync, the exact failing build is identified by the token below.

pipeline stamp: htk21_cc68b8e00e3cb5ca75ae8